Understanding Free Government Phone Programs in Middleport

The Lifeline program was established in 1985 under the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) as part of a broader initiative to ensure universal telecommunications service access across the United States. Initially focused on providing discounted landline telephone service to low-income households, the program has evolved significantly over nearly four decades to meet changing communication needs.

In 2005, the FCC modernized Lifeline to include wireless service, recognizing that mobile phones had become essential communication tools for job searching, accessing healthcare, staying connected with family, and reaching emergency services. This expansion, sometimes informally referred to as the "Obama Phone" program, brought mobile connectivity to millions of Americans who otherwise couldn't afford it.

The Affordable Connectivity Program (ACP) represents the most recent evolution in federal communication assistance. Launched in 2021 as part of the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act, ACP provides up to $30 per month toward internet service for eligible households (or up to $75 per month for households on qualifying Tribal lands). This program recognizes that in today's digital age, internet access is no longer a luxury—it's a necessity for education, employment, healthcare access, and civic participation.

Who Can Get Free Government Phone in Middleport?

Free phone eligibility in Middleport depends on your circumstances. PA residents qualify through income requirements or by participating in federal/state assistance programs. Most applicants discover they're already eligible.

  • Participate in government assistance programs (Medicaid, SNAP, SSI, Federal Public Housing, etc.)
  • Household income is at or below 135% of the Federal Poverty Guidelines
  • Receive benefits from the National School Lunch Program or WIC
  • Participate in Tribal-specific programs (if applicable)
  • Receive a Federal Pell Grant in the current award year

Proof of eligibility is required during the application process. This can include benefit letters, pay stubs, or other official documentation showing your participation in qualifying programs or income level.

Privacy & Data Protection

Lifeline and ACP providers serving Middleport must comply with federal privacy laws including the Telecommunications Act's Customer Proprietary Network Information (CPNI) rules. These regulations protect your personal information, call records, location data, and usage patterns. Providers cannot share your information with third parties without explicit consent, except as required by law or necessary for service provision.
